The Soul Rooster game changed when STACEY GRIFFITH joined the team. Bringing her motivational style and party energy to the earliest AM classes made us rethink what a Rooster class could be. Not familiar with Stacey's ride? Just read the post... you'll see what we mean.
How would you define a Soul Rooster?
SNOW, RAIN, SLEET OR NO SLEEP...Your face gets on that bike by SIX AM!!!
Were you always an early riser or is this a new experience for you?
My LA classes in the 90's had me up for the 730 AM timeslot for almost a decade.. 80 of us in the grind every Tuesday and Thursday! And then... The NOONER was born. So this whole up at 515 to be ready by 6 thing is all new to me, but I have to say, it is one of THE BEST of the day... and there are often 5 :))
What is your routine in the morning?
Well the fact that Starbucks doesn't even open until 6 is a real bummer, but my NESPRESSO machine (a gift from my mommy ninjas) is Loaded with Black pellets @ night ( black is SUPER Strong)
Breakfast comes after the first two classes, Oatmeal from starbucks w 2 percent milk for calcium, and nuts for protein!! It gives me enough energy for the next couple of hours, especially if I order a tall iced coffee with it!! ( You asked)

Have you noticed any benefits to rising and riding early?
Makes you feel extremely motivated and highly energetic until about 3...Then you fade. At this point you make a choice.. NAP?? Or carry on and turn in early!!
What time do you typically go to bed at night?
If I don't get a 20 minute nap after teaching 5 classes I'm usually not great company ;) and in bed by 10 pm. Motivating people is one of the most rewarding professions, and one of the most exhausting!
I don't drink red bull, I don't take diet pills, fat burners, amino acids, or anything like that ( well, an all natural add on from Juice generation in my green juice may help!). So there are many many hours of my day that are spent in recovery mode!!
Have you had to make sacrifices for your early schedule?
Honestly just my personal life takes an energy beating. It is sometimes very hard to keep up the pace of "teacher me" on a personal level. Often times people will see me out at a function and say , "Wow, you're so mellow.. I heard you were crazy!!"
In the room I'm crazy...
Out of the room...
I'm just stacey.
